Seigneurie Singletrack – Étangs de Toutevoie loop from Chantilly – Gouvieux

03:04

43.5km

180m

Mountain biking

Moderate mountain bike ride. Good fitness required.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.

Last updated: May 21, 2026

Tips

Includes a segment that goes up or down a series of steps

You may need to carry your bike.

After 23.5 km for 16 m
